Ivory Coast: Fierce firefight outside Ouattara HQ

A heavy exchange of fire erupted at around 11.30am (1130 GMT) as former rebel fighters from the pro-Ouattara “New Forces” were planning to leave their Abidjan hotel base to head towards state television headquarters.

The neighbourhood around the Golf Hotel is controlled by troops from Ivory Coast’s pro-Gbagbo security forces, and gunfire and explosions rang out. Elsewhere in the city, pro-Ouattara demonstrators clashed with police.-AFP
